STATUS AND SAFETY OF OLD DAMS
As per the National Register of Specified Dams (NRSD), 2025 compiled by the National Dam Safety Authority, there are 1,681 specified dams that are over fifty years old. Responsibility for safety of dams, including its operation and maintenance rests primarily with dam owners. In accordance with the provisions of the Dam Safety Act, 2021, every owner of a specified dam is mandated to conduct every year a pre-monsoon inspection and post-monsoon inspection of each specified dam under their jurisdiction. As per this compliance, dam owning agencies have reported the pre-monsoon & post-monsoon inspections of about 6524 and 6553 dams respectively for the year 2025
The information was provided by THE MINISTER OF STATE FOR JAL SHAKTI RAJ BHUSHAN CHAUDHARY in a written reply to a question in Lok Sabha today.(UPDATED ON 29TH JANUARY 2026)
